The vibe I'm getting from TROLL 2 (revisiting after years) is... the script is obviously written by someone who doesn't speak very good English, or that the script was translated from Italian to English and shot with awkward translation flaws in tact. It borders on "Engrish subtitles spoken aloud" occasionally, adding to the surreality of the proceedings. Because it's spoken by American actors, the terrible story still communicates mostly, but with more than a bit of awkwardness. The "actors" aren't skilled enough to make the weird lines natural, either in slight adjustment or in inflection. If this were shot in Italian with Italian actors, it wouldn't come across as memorably atrocious IMO.
Just an observation. And I'm a fan of the first from since childhood. I remember being excited about seeing the sequel and then my brother and I were so disappointed when we discovered its lack of continuity or quality from Part 1. Since then, I've learned to appreciate (like other movies thanks to MST3K) its "so bad it's awesome" status.
